    CS3740PC Conductivity Electrode

    The sensor operates on the fundamental principle of electrical resistance measurement between two electrodes immersed in the solution. By applying an alternating current to prevent electrode polarization, the device measures the solution's ability to conduct electricity, expressed in microsiemens per centimeter (µS/cm) or millisiemens per centimeter (mS/cm). Modern conductivity sensors feature automatic temperature compensation, standardizing readings to 25°C for consistent accuracy across varying environmental conditions.
